Breakdown of the Itinerary

Tokyo: Mount Fuji Private Tour Custom itinerary With Guide - Breakdown of the Itinerary

While the tour is flexible, the typical stops reveal what makes this experience stand out. Each location offers a distinct perspective on Mount Fuji and the surrounding scenery.

1. Pick-up and Starting Point

The tour begins with pickup from your hotel or designated location—either within Tokyo, Kanagawa, or Shinjuku. The convenience of hotel pickup can’t be overstated; it means avoiding the hassle of navigating busy stations or public transportation early in the day.

2. Chureito Pagoda

This is often the first stop—and for good reason. From the Chureito Pagoda, you get a classic view of Mount Fuji framed by cherry blossoms in spring or the lush greenery of summer. The pagoda itself is a symbol of peace and offers a vantage point for those perfect Fuji shots. Reviewers consistently mention how this spot is “one of the most photographed in Japan” and “a must-visit for Fuji lovers.” You’ll spend about an hour here, soaking in the scenery and snapping photos.

3. Arakurayama Sengen Park

Just nearby, this park offers another fantastic viewpoint with a different perspective of Mount Fuji. It’s a peaceful place to walk around, enjoy the nature, and capture more images. The reviews highlight how the guide keeps the pace comfortable, allowing enough time to appreciate the setting without feeling rushed.

4. Lake Kawaguchi

Next up is Lake Kawaguchi, a highlight for many travelers. Known for its tranquil beauty and seasonal landscapes, you’ll find opportunities for photos, a lakeside stroll, or even a boat cruise. One reviewer mentioned how the lakeside “was so peaceful, I could have stayed all day.” It’s a perfect spot to relax, enjoy the scenery, and maybe grab a snack or souvenir.

5. Fuji Five Lakes Area

This region covers multiple scenic lakes with panoramic views of Mount Fuji. The tour can include a visit to a viewpoint or a short walk to soak in the natural beauty. Many visitors appreciate the chance to see multiple lakes, each offering unique angles of Fuji, especially during cherry blossom or autumn foliage seasons.

6. Mt. Fuji 5th Station

A popular stop for many Fuji visitors, the 5th Station is accessible by vehicle and provides close-up views of the mountain. Some reviews mention that while the weather can be unpredictable, the experience of being closer to Fuji’s midsection is worth it—though it’s often more about the atmosphere than panoramic views if the clouds roll in.

7. Oishi Park & Lake Ashi (Optional)

Depending on your preferences and time, your guide may include a brief stop at Oishi Park for more Fuji vistas or a view of Lake Ashi. These spots are praised for their picturesque scenery, perfect for photos and relaxing moments.

8. Hakone (Optional)

If your schedule allows, a quick stop in Hakone offers more scenic beauty, hot springs, and views of Mount Fuji from different angles. Reviewers mention how Hakone is a lovely addition, but it’s optional depending on your interests and time constraints.

9. Drop-off

At the end of the day, you’ll be comfortably returned to your hotel or designated location within Tokyo or nearby. The convenience of direct drop-off makes the entire experience even more appealing, especially after a full day of sightseeing.

Practical Details and Considerations

Tokyo: Mount Fuji Private Tour Custom itinerary With Guide - Practical Details and Considerations

The tour lasts around 10 hours, making it a full but manageable day trip. Expect to start early and finish comfortably in time for dinner. The price reflects the private nature and personalized service, but many reviewers agree the value is high when considering the convenience and quality of the stops.

Weather plays a vital role in visibility, so it’s wise to keep your plans flexible if clouds obscure Fuji. The tour can be adjusted on the day to maximize your experience, which many travelers appreciate, especially given the unpredictable mountain weather.

The vehicle is wheelchair accessible, and child seats are available if requested. The guide speaks multiple languages, including English, Urdu, and Japanese, to accommodate diverse groups.
